{"repo":"heroui-inc/heroui-cli","free":true,"listed":false,"github":"https://github.com/heroui-inc/heroui-cli","clone":"git clone https://github.com/heroui-inc/heroui-cli.git","description":"⌨️ A CLI tool that unlocks seamless HeroUI integration.","language":"TypeScript","stars":94,"topics":["cli","design","heroui"],"license":"MIT","category":"cli-tools","readme_excerpt":"HeroUI CLI The CLI offers a suite of commands to initialize, manage, and improve your HeroUI projects. It enables you to install , uninstall , or upgrade HeroUI packages, assess the health of your project, and more. Quick Start Note : The HeroUI CLI requires Node.js 22+ or later You can choose the following ways to start the HeroUI CLI. Npx Global Installation Usage Analytics The agents-md command collects anonymous usage data. What we collect: Selection (react/native/both), output file names, duration, success or error. No file paths, or project contents are collected. Opt out: Set HEROUI ANALYTICS DISABLED=1 in your environment or shell profile. Commands Init Initialize a new HeroUI project with official templates. Init Options - -t --template [string] The template to use for the new project e.g. app, pages, vite, react-router - -p --package [string] The package manager to use for the new project Example Alternatively, you can run init without any flags and select an option from the prompt. output: Install Install @heroui/react and @heroui/styles in your project, along with their peer dependencies. If they are already installed, the command does nothing. Install Options - -p --packagePath [string] The path to the package.json file Example Output: Upgrade Upgrade @heroui/react and @heroui/styles with their peer dependencies to the latest versions.
